iCompta is an application that lets you manage your personal accounts with ease. Keep track of your income and expense, schedule your bills, stay in line with your budget and finally know where all your money goes thanks to beautiful charts.
MAIN FEATURES :
- Manage multiple accounts and organize them into groups
- Multiple currencies
- Keep track of your income and expense thanks to budgets
- Manage shared expenses : you can finally know who owes what to who
- Beautiful charts
- Transfers
- Download your transactions from your bank in just one click if your bank supports OFX direct download or with just a few more clicks using the embedded browser
- Easy import / export of transactions in QIF, OFX or CSV formats
- Full synchronization between iCompta 4 Mac and iCompta 2 iPhone / iPad
- Password encryption
iCompta is available in English, French, German, Spanish, Italian and Greek.
Support is available in English and French.

Good but with major problems
Overall this is a very good app. I have the desktop version as well which is also great. My problem is the syncing. Firstly, no iCloud sync. Still. I'd really expect this to be included by now. Secondly, it's far too easy to lose transactions when syncing between iOS devices, or with the desktop version. Somehow the older version overwrites the newer one. This just shouldn't happen!
But for this I'd give iCompta another star at least, maybe even two, but it's caused me problems again and again and there seems no way to get my lost transactions back (on iOS at least). Frustrating!
